How many nine-digit numbers can be made using each of the digits 1 through 9 exactly once with the digits alternating between odd and even, and the first digit is 1?

Add digits:  1, 3, 5, 7, 9

Even digits:  2, 4, 6, 8

 

There is only 1 way to choose the first number.

Then, there are 4 ways to choose the even number.

Followed by 4 ways to choose the next odd number.

                     3 ways to choose the next even number

                     3 ways to choose the next odd number

                     2 ways to choose the nexteven number

                     2 ways to choose the next odd number

                     1 way to choose the last even number

                     1 way to choose the last odd number.

 

Multiplying these together:  1 x 4 x 4 x 3 x 3 x 2 x 2 x 1 x 1  =     ...  the answer.
